Life at Casuarina Senior College is different from life at other schools. One of the main reasons for this is that we deal with an older age group.

As a student at this College you will be regarded as mature enough to be treated as an adult by College staff.

Students at the College are expected to attend all classes and to complete all assignments. An attendance check is taken every lesson and absences are followed up. You are free to organise your own program when you do not have a scheduled class.

The College community enjoys a lot of rights:
. the right to learn
. the right to be respected
. the right to be heard
. the right to be safe at all times
. the right to personal freedom and responsibility
. the right to have personal property respected.

No one can enjoy rights without responsibilities. At the College we encourage and support responsible behaviour in order to enjoy these rights. All students are enrolled in "Good Standing" and you are required to maintain this status throughout your College course. The purpose of this requirement is to allow the College to function in an orderly manner to encourage student achievement.

Good Standing means that the College assumes you agree to abide by the values of the College and that you will meet the obligations of your course such as attendance and work requirements. Within these values there is the expectation of responsible behaviour based on respect for self and others.
